What is truly unique about the new Mississippi House and Missouri Park office buildings is the fusion of the modern office environment with the riverside nature, promenade, community park and numerous recreational opportunities. At Missouri Park, two new lease agreements have been signed, covering a total area of approximately 3,900 sqm. The tenants in the new buildings include the international consulting company ADASTRA, a cybersecurity software company SentinelOne, the leading global transactional law firm Allen & Overy and international law firm Bird&Bird, Europe’s largest price comparison website, and online shopping advisor Heureka or the leading global healthcare company Novo Nordisk. Mississippi House and Missouri Park’s modern office space is now 100% leased, mostly by companies from IT, the pharmaceutical sector and professional services (consultancies). The largest leasing transactions finalized by CA Immo in Prague this year so far are two new lease agreements covering around 5,700 sqm of office space in Nile House.
Both Mississippi House and Missouri Park achieved the highest sustainability standards with LEED platinum. Further, Mississippi House and Missouri Park are targeting WELL Platinum and WELL Health & Safety ratings for maximum tenant comfort. CA Immo’s office building Nile House recently achieved GOLD in the new version (4.1) LEED EB:OM green building certification. All three buildings are part of the River City Prague campus in the sought-after Karlín district, consisting of 5 buildings and offering 85,000 sqm of Class-A office space.
CA Immo in Prague
Prague is one of CA Immo’s long-standing core markets. The Czech portfolio consists of seven office buildings, including the five River City Prague properties (Prague 8 – Karlín) with Danube House, Amazon Court, Nile House and its latest additions Mississippi House and Missouri Park, as well as Kavčí Hory Office Park (Prague 4 – Pankrác) and the Visionary office building (Prague 7 – Holešovice). The book value of the Czech investment portfolio, comprising around 170,000 sqm rentable area, is approximately €470 m (around 7% of the total CA Immo portfolio by book value). All CA Immo office buildings in Prague have been awarded a LEED or DGNB sustainability certification.

About CA Immo
CA Immo is an investor, manager, and developer specialized in modern office properties across the gateway cities in Germany, Austria, and Central Europe. The company covers the entire value chain in the field of commercial real estate including a high degree of in-house construction expertise. Founded in 1987, CA Immo is listed on the ATX index of the Vienna Stock Exchange and holds property assets worth around € 6.4 bn in Germany, Austria, and CEE.
